Book Synopsis

This primer uses clear, step-by-step instructions to teach the basics of knitting. Beginners will learn to master the techniques that are needed before starting a project and learn which choices result in successful garments. A natural progression of skills is taught, and each skill is punctuated by a knitting project, enabling first-time knitters to create simple scarves and sweaters. Patterns are presented in an accessible format, with text, photos, and line drawings to offer advice, anticipate difficulties, and provide rescue techniques.

Library Journal

This is the first entry in a projected series on the knitting experience by noted knitwear designer and teacher Melville. It is a tribute to Melville's design capabilities that she has written an entire book (including 24 designs for everything from handbags to coats) on what you can do with the simple knit stitch. (Yes, knitters, the purl stitch has to wait for the second volume.) This book is like having a good friend at your side teaching you to hold the needles and getting you started with your first project. All the garments in the book are stylish and attractive, and Melville's expert instruction makes them all doable. Experienced knitters will find much to like here, including chapters on how to make successful garments and how to fix common mistakes in knitting. Enthusiastically recommended for all knitting collections. Copyright 2003 Reed Business Information.
